Objectives of the Course

Obtaining information about the importance of secondary metabolites in plants and their use today.

Course Content

Plant secondary products; Terpenes and Terpenoids, Monoterpenes, Sesquiterpenes, Essential Oils, Phenolic Compounds Flavonoids, Polymer Phenolic Compounds. Alkaloids, Glycosides, Saponins.
